-
Las Watchtower permiten mantener una red honesta.
-
Este tipo de sistema evita que un usuario cierre un canal de pago de forma unilateral.
La comunidad de desarrolladores de Lightning Network (LN) de Bitcoin estรก trabajando para mejorar la seguridad y responsabilidad de las watchtowers, los nodos que protegen los canales de pago de los usuarios en la red.
Sergi Delgado Segura, un desarrollador de Bitcoin, publicรณ la semana pasada en la lista de correo Lightning-Dev una propuesta para hacer que las watchtowers sean responsables por no responder a violaciones de protocolo que podrรญan haber detectado.
El principio bรกsico es que cada watchtower tenga una clave pรบblica conocida y use la clave privada correspondiente para generar una firma para cualquier dato de detecciรณn de violaciones que acepte. Si una watchtower no responde a una violaciรณn, el usuario podrรญa publicar los datos y la firma para demostrar que la watchtower no cumpliรณ con su responsabilidad.
Sin embargo, Delgado seรฑalรณ que hay problemas prรกcticos con este enfoque, como el hecho de que el usuario tendrรญa que almacenar una firma adicional cada vez que envรญa nuevos datos a la watchtower para la detecciรณn de violaciones, lo que podrรญa ser, en ocasiones, bastante frecuente en canales LN activos.
Ademรกs, algunas Watchtowers pueden querer almacenar datos solo de forma temporal, lo que plantea un problema si se requiere que los datos de detecciรณn de violaciones se almacenen de manera permanente.
Delgado sugiere utilizar acumuladores criptogrรกficos. Estos proporcionan una soluciรณn prรกctica sobre el almacenamiento de datos y la verificaciรณn de las violaciones por parte de las Watchtower.
Los nodos watchtower han sido una pieza fundamental en el crecimiento de la red Lightning de Bitcoin. Desde su creaciรณn en 2019, segรบn lo reportรณ CriptoNoticias, estos โvigilanโ la red, evitando cierres de canales unilateralmente o pagos indebidos.
La creaciรณn de este tipo de herramientas, facilitรณ el uso de la red Lightning, ya que ahora no requiere que un usuario deba estar conectado a su wallet o nodo para recibir un pago. La Watchtower se encarga de vigilar que todo ocurra con normalidad.
Quรฉ son los acumuladores criptogrรกficos
Un acumulador criptogrรกfico es una estructura de datos que permite a un usuario agregar elementos a una lista y generar una prueba criptogrรกfica sin revelar los elementos individuales en la lista. En otras palabras, permite que varias entradas se combinen en una sola prueba criptogrรกfica, lo que la hace รบtil en muchas aplicaciones, como sistemas de votaciรณn, redes sociales y sistemas de autenticaciรณn.
El uso de acumuladores criptogrรกficos se ha propuesto como una forma de mejorar la privacidad y la escalabilidad en una variedad de aplicaciones, incluidas las cadenas de bloques. Por ejemplo, en lugar de almacenar todas las transacciones en una cadena de bloques, se podrรญan almacenar en un acumulador criptogrรกfico y solo la prueba criptogrรกfica de la agregaciรณn se agregarรญa a la cadena de bloques. Esto podrรญa mejorar la escalabilidad y la privacidad de la cadena de bloques.
Gracias a esta ventaja que brindan los acumuladores criptogrรกficos, las validaciones y almacenamientos de datos serรญan mรกs fรกciles de compartir, evitando sobrecargas en las Watchtower. Cabe destacar que por el momento solo se trata de una propuesta que aรบn estรก discusiรณn y no ha sido implementada dentro del cรณdigo fuente de la red Lightning.